Catalogue Note
John Southern the founder of the Thorburn Museum eloquently described this beautiful snow scene in 1986 thus; 'The snow lies deep upon the woodland ride. A group of pheasants prepare for yet another bitter night amid the frozen branches. As the sun dips behind the trees, lengthening the shadows at the close of this winter's day, the birds seek their last morsel before winging up to their roost upon the bar boughs.' (John Southern, Thorburn's Birds and Mammals, 1986, p. 70)
